My family (wife, 11‐month‐old son, and I) will be in Japan from April 16–29, 2025, and we plan to travel by train between these cities:
Osaka (April 16–19)
Kyoto (April 19–21)
Fujiyoshida (April 21–23)
Tokyo (April 23–24)
Aomori (April 24–26)
Tokyo (April 26–29)

We'll be traveling with a stroller and a large trolley bag. Do you think a JR Pass is cost-effective for this itinerary? Any tips on reserved seating or traveling with bulky luggage would be appreciated.

Hello there,

Yes, a 7-day JR Pass is worth considering for the part: Kyoto - Fujiyoshida - Tokyo - Aomori - Tokyo. The best advice here I can give you is plan ahead for Kyoto to Fujiyoshida, this is a long trip that involves different types of transport and transfers. Especially with a young child and extra luggage this could be bothersome. If you're looking for a more accessible alternative, that is at least as good, consider a visit to Hakone instead. Which too has amazing views of Fuji.

Once you are in Japan, you can request seats that are in front of each train car. These have extra luggage allowance.
